Green Chili Veggie Burgers Stuffed with Sharp Cheddar

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Course Dinner, Entrees, Snacks, vegetarian

Ingredients
  

  • ½ cup onion diced
  • ½ cup toasted cashews
  • ½ cup toasted sunflower seeds
  • 1 hatch green chili pepper roasted, seeds removed and chopped.
  • 1 tablespoon cumin powder
  • 1 tablespoon chili powder
  • 1 tablespoon smoked paprika
  • cups canned black beans about 2 15 ounce cans, drained and patted dry.
  • 1 cup cooked Spanish rice
  • cup panko bread crumbs
  • 1 10 oz loaf sharp cheddar cheese
  • 2 tablespoons bbq sauce

Instructions
 

  • Heat skillet over medium heat. Once hot, saute onions until translucent and soft, 5 - 7 minutes. Set aside.
  • Mash the dried and drained beans in a large bowl with only a few chunks remaining.
  • In a food processor or blender, add nuts, spices, salt and pepper to taste. Pulse until a fine meal is achieved.
  • Next, add cooked rice, spiced nut mixture, sauteed onion, panko bread crumbs, chopped hatch chili pepper and BBQ sauce to the bowl of mashed beans. Mix thoroughly to form a moldable dough.
  • Shape veggie burger mixture into eight patties. Place a chunk of sharp cheddar in the middle of four patties. Top with remaining patties and seal edges together.
  • Grill the patties over medium heat for 3-4 minutes on each side. Serve with toasted buns, tomatoes, ketchup, avocado, and anything else you can think of.

Notes

To save on time, buy prepackaged Spanish rice mix from your supermarket or swap it out for brown rice.
Cashews and sunflower seeds are what I had on hand but feel free to use other nuts like almonds.

To roast hatch green chili peppers, turn on your grill before you begin making the burger patties. Over medium heat, roast until skin is blackened, about 15 minutes.
